Your fair entrees are due to the EXTENSION OFFICE by JULY 1st. No later!
Michelle's member in good standing list is due to the office by July 1st also.
This means that members must have attended at least 6 meetings, complete a
community service and have done a presentation before July 1. If you are short
on the number of meeting that you have attended you may make up one or two by
helping at the fairgrounds on Thurs. work nights. They meet at 5:30 or 6:00
every Thurs. before fair. Even if you are not short meetings this is a really
good way to help get the fairgrounds ready for fair. If you will not be able to
make the pre-fair clean up day, or the post fair clean up day this is a good
opportunity to put your time in. It is required for clubs to help clean up
before and after fair. Pre fair clean up is on July 30th and post fair clean up
is on Aug. 9th. Plan on attending one or both of these clean up days.
